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

feat: Style API Portal and add templating mechanism #2965

Merged
merged 63 commits into from
Jul 11, 2023

Commits on Jun 16, 2023

  1. Include Brian changes for the templating (#2956)

    * new styles initial commit
    
    * swagger cont
    
    * css changes
    
    * spacing
    
    * fix html
    
    * update token
    
    ---------
    
    Co-authored-by: Brian Lee <[email protected]>
    taban03 and bl893166 authored Jun 16, 2023
    Configuration menu
    Copy the full SHA
    8923a08 View commit details
    Browse the repository at this point in the history
  2. revert back

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 16, 2023
    Configuration menu
    Copy the full SHA
    97d4317 View commit details
    Browse the repository at this point in the history

Commits on Jun 19, 2023

  1. resolve conflicts

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 19, 2023
    Configuration menu
    Copy the full SHA
    daf1df2 View commit details
    Browse the repository at this point in the history
  2. flag the css for zowe and portal

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 19, 2023
    Configuration menu
    Copy the full SHA
    54240fb View commit details
    Browse the repository at this point in the history

Commits on Jun 20, 2023

  1. add backend parameters mapping

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 20, 2023
    Configuration menu
    Copy the full SHA
    b5e0b0a View commit details
    Browse the repository at this point in the history
  2. cleanup

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 20, 2023
    Configuration menu
    Copy the full SHA
    bb01c76 View commit details
    Browse the repository at this point in the history
  3. fix conditional flag check

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 20, 2023
    Configuration menu
    Copy the full SHA
    14ecb62 View commit details
    Browse the repository at this point in the history

Commits on Jun 21, 2023

  1. wip - fix css

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 21, 2023
    Configuration menu
    Copy the full SHA
    87df95b View commit details
    Browse the repository at this point in the history
  2. wip

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 21, 2023
    Configuration menu
    Copy the full SHA
    49ab741 View commit details
    Browse the repository at this point in the history

Commits on Jun 23, 2023

  1. adjust css

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 23, 2023
    Configuration menu
    Copy the full SHA
    b73ef93 View commit details
    Browse the repository at this point in the history
  2. wip

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 23, 2023
    Configuration menu
    Copy the full SHA
    1f9ab7a View commit details
    Browse the repository at this point in the history
  3. add links

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 23, 2023
    Configuration menu
    Copy the full SHA
    984d965 View commit details
    Browse the repository at this point in the history

Commits on Jun 26, 2023

  1. define branding function

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 26, 2023
    Configuration menu
    Copy the full SHA
    3df5845 View commit details
    Browse the repository at this point in the history
  2. footer links

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 26, 2023
    Configuration menu
    Copy the full SHA
    0c7eeff View commit details
    Browse the repository at this point in the history
  3. count number of footer content

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 26, 2023
    Configuration menu
    Copy the full SHA
    01d66e5 View commit details
    Browse the repository at this point in the history
  4. fix issues and add move footer

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 26, 2023
    Configuration menu
    Copy the full SHA
    c82f954 View commit details
    Browse the repository at this point in the history
  5. fix css

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 26, 2023
    Configuration menu
    Copy the full SHA
    c01d97b View commit details
    Browse the repository at this point in the history
  6. flag the css for zowe and portal

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 26, 2023
    Configuration menu
    Copy the full SHA
    b27b764 View commit details
    Browse the repository at this point in the history

Commits on Jun 27, 2023

  1. fix test

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 27, 2023
    Configuration menu
    Copy the full SHA
    04f0c16 View commit details
    Browse the repository at this point in the history
  2. small fix

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 27, 2023
    Configuration menu
    Copy the full SHA
    7955cbd View commit details
    Browse the repository at this point in the history
  3. fix bug with version dropdown menu empty

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 27, 2023
    Configuration menu
    Copy the full SHA
    bb1e8b6 View commit details
    Browse the repository at this point in the history
  4. open link on new tab

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 27, 2023
    Configuration menu
    Copy the full SHA
    aedf6a9 View commit details
    Browse the repository at this point in the history
  5. small fix

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 27, 2023
    Configuration menu
    Copy the full SHA
    5883a6f View commit details
    Browse the repository at this point in the history
  6. make rsponsiveness

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 27, 2023
    Configuration menu
    Copy the full SHA
    614577a View commit details
    Browse the repository at this point in the history
  7. responsiveness

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 27, 2023
    Configuration menu
    Copy the full SHA
    fc2122b View commit details
    Browse the repository at this point in the history
  8. responsive

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 27, 2023
    Configuration menu
    Copy the full SHA
    0e3d58f View commit details
    Browse the repository at this point in the history

Commits on Jun 28, 2023

  1. fix css

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 28, 2023
    Configuration menu
    Copy the full SHA
    3f2dfe6 View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    6e6dbe7 View commit details
    Browse the repository at this point in the history
  3. put back toastify config

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 28, 2023
    Configuration menu
    Copy the full SHA
    e070d49 View commit details
    Browse the repository at this point in the history
  4. fix status

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jun 28, 2023
    Configuration menu
    Copy the full SHA
    efdb25d View commit details
    Browse the repository at this point in the history

Commits on Jun 29, 2023

  1. update schema, some test fix for locar run

    Signed-off-by: Pablo Hernán Carle <[email protected]>
    Pablo Hernán Carle committed Jun 29, 2023
    Configuration menu
    Copy the full SHA
    57cb092 View commit details
    Browse the repository at this point in the history

Commits on Jul 4, 2023

  1. fix tests

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 4, 2023
    Configuration menu
    Copy the full SHA
    30d7382 View commit details
    Browse the repository at this point in the history
  2. add media icons

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 4, 2023
    Configuration menu
    Copy the full SHA
    857a5a3 View commit details
    Browse the repository at this point in the history
  3. wip

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 4, 2023
    Configuration menu
    Copy the full SHA
    791a425 View commit details
    Browse the repository at this point in the history

Commits on Jul 5, 2023

  1. add templating for logo and controller to retrieve it

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 5, 2023
    Configuration menu
    Copy the full SHA
    abdeb7e View commit details
    Browse the repository at this point in the history

Commits on Jul 6, 2023

  1. add doc link

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 6, 2023
    Configuration menu
    Copy the full SHA
    c713417 View commit details
    Browse the repository at this point in the history
  2. Add skeleton for the footer

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 6, 2023
    Configuration menu
    Copy the full SHA
    800973b View commit details
    Browse the repository at this point in the history
  3. Add tests

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 6, 2023
    Configuration menu
    Copy the full SHA
    2eef42a View commit details
    Browse the repository at this point in the history
  4. Configuration menu
    Copy the full SHA
    84eda8e View commit details
    Browse the repository at this point in the history
  5. fix code smells

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 6, 2023
    Configuration menu
    Copy the full SHA
    88b729a View commit details
    Browse the repository at this point in the history

Commits on Jul 7, 2023

  1. add test

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 7, 2023
    Configuration menu
    Copy the full SHA
    48c1b5e View commit details
    Browse the repository at this point in the history
  2. Configuration menu
    Copy the full SHA
    4e6172d View commit details
    Browse the repository at this point in the history
  3. Update schema and start.sh

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 7, 2023
    Configuration menu
    Copy the full SHA
    e4c6642 View commit details
    Browse the repository at this point in the history
  4. delete yarn and set specific version for sass

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 7, 2023
    Configuration menu
    Copy the full SHA
    b5540ee View commit details
    Browse the repository at this point in the history
  5. fix bug

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 7, 2023
    Configuration menu
    Copy the full SHA
    d871307 View commit details
    Browse the repository at this point in the history
  6. Add tests

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 7, 2023
    Configuration menu
    Copy the full SHA
    1a03d35 View commit details
    Browse the repository at this point in the history

Commits on Jul 8, 2023

  1. improve tests

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 8, 2023
    Configuration menu
    Copy the full SHA
    bb8dd4c View commit details
    Browse the repository at this point in the history

Commits on Jul 9, 2023

  1. define mock custom config in tests

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 9, 2023
    Configuration menu
    Copy the full SHA
    4ceeb1a View commit details
    Browse the repository at this point in the history
  2. increase coverage

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 9, 2023
    Configuration menu
    Copy the full SHA
    db47831 View commit details
    Browse the repository at this point in the history
  3. fix

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 9, 2023
    Configuration menu
    Copy the full SHA
    5c789fb View commit details
    Browse the repository at this point in the history

Commits on Jul 10, 2023

  1. address pr comments

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 10, 2023
    Configuration menu
    Copy the full SHA
    1c5c506 View commit details
    Browse the repository at this point in the history
  2. revert back

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 10, 2023
    Configuration menu
    Copy the full SHA
    d5c1913 View commit details
    Browse the repository at this point in the history
  3. fix tests

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 10, 2023
    Configuration menu
    Copy the full SHA
    b3e8630 View commit details
    Browse the repository at this point in the history
  4. fix e2e test

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 10, 2023
    Configuration menu
    Copy the full SHA
    d49a6bb View commit details
    Browse the repository at this point in the history
  5. fix css

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 10, 2023
    Configuration menu
    Copy the full SHA
    ef65d2a View commit details
    Browse the repository at this point in the history
  6. Address pr comment

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 10, 2023
    Configuration menu
    Copy the full SHA
    c83eeb4 View commit details
    Browse the repository at this point in the history
  7. npm script standalone

    Signed-off-by: Pablo Hernán Carle <[email protected]>
    Pablo Hernán Carle committed Jul 10, 2023
    Configuration menu
    Copy the full SHA
    63f4c60 View commit details
    Browse the repository at this point in the history
  8. Merge branch 'reboot/style_api_portal' of https://github.com/zowe/api…

    …-layer into reboot/style_api_portal
    Pablo Hernán Carle committed Jul 10, 2023
    Configuration menu
    Copy the full SHA
    a3393b9 View commit details
    Browse the repository at this point in the history
  9. Configuration menu
    Copy the full SHA
    d69aa51 View commit details
    Browse the repository at this point in the history
  10. Configuration menu
    Copy the full SHA
    0e73a08 View commit details
    Browse the repository at this point in the history

Commits on Jul 11, 2023

  1. fix font family config

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 11, 2023
    Configuration menu
    Copy the full SHA
    d7898ce View commit details
    Browse the repository at this point in the history
  2. address PR comments

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 11, 2023
    Configuration menu
    Copy the full SHA
    db97d4c View commit details
    Browse the repository at this point in the history
  3. remove return from arrow function

    Signed-off-by: at670475 <[email protected]>
    taban03 committed Jul 11, 2023
    Configuration menu
    Copy the full SHA
    356ae75 View commit details
    Browse the repository at this point in the history